Panthers' Stroup commits to Missouri Western

Great Bend's Tavon Stroup

Great Bend's multi-event state track and cross country qualifier Tavon Stroup has committed to run cross country and track at Missouri Western University at St. Joe, Mo..

"I am beyond grateful for this amazing opportunity to continue doing what I love," Stroup posted online. "I thank my coaches, friends, family and God for putting me in a position to succeed."

Three-time state qualifier Stroup  placed 22nd with a 5A state-best time (16:29.88) at Lawrence's Rim Rock Farms. Stroup also placed 26th and 50th at 5A state.

Stroup's regional finishes were fifth, ninth, 14th and 19th. His Western Athletic finishes were sixth, ninth and 18th.
